The Biggest Pros and Cons
The 2002 JBoats J46 is a high-performance racing sailboat known for its speed and agility. Here are some of the pros and cons of this model:
Pros
Exceptional Speed and Performance: Designed for competitive racing, the J46 offers impressive acceleration and handling, making it ideal for regattas.
Lightweight Construction: Built with advanced composite materials, the boat is both strong and lightweight, enhancing its responsiveness on the water.
Spacious Cockpit: Despite its racing focus, the J46 features a roomy cockpit that allows for efficient crew movement and maneuvering during races.
Modern Design: The sleek hull and rigging are optimized for performance, with a focus on upwind and downwind capabilities.
Quality Build: As a product of JBoats, the J46 benefits from excellent craftsmanship and attention to detail.
Cons
Limited Comfort: The interior accommodations are minimalist, prioritizing performance over cruising comfort, which may not suit sailors looking for leisurely day sailing or extended trips.
High Maintenance: The advanced materials and racing equipment can require more upkeep and specialized knowledge compared to more conventional sailboats.
Cost: As a high-performance racing yacht, the J46 generally comes with a higher purchase price and associated racing expenses.
Learning Curve: Handling the boat at peak performance levels can be demanding and may require an experienced crew to fully utilize its capabilities.
